Personally, I'd much prefer Anakin be the older, previous pupil and the other, current one be "Hayden".

This is how my dream edit/reshoot would play out.

We get to see the young "Hayden" overshadowed and jealous of the older, more experienced and more talented favourite, Anakin Skywalker - the best starfighter in the galaxy,  a cunning warrior and a really close friend to Obi Wan. Obi Wan is overly domineering and expects more from "Hayden". Constantly expecting him to meet the same standards as his previous apprentice.

In film 3 we see glimpses of Jedi being murdered by a hooded figure. They are being hunted.

We naturally think it's "Hayden" that turns to the dark side and becomes Vader - which isn't hard to believe as he's established as a whiny jealous little shit. Hayden acts suspiciously on screen and is absent for long periods. His excuse to Obi Wan is that he's investigating something important (or something similarly ambiguous).

Anakin announces to the council via Hologram that he's discovered that "Hayden" is behind the killings and that he's off to confront him and end it once and for all.

We see Anakin walk into a room with "Hayden" looking out a window. With the camera behind Anakin we see him ignite his saber and the door shuts in front of us.

We only see one hooded figure leave the building, which explodes and burns as the dark figure walks away. The council then believe Anakin to have been killed confronting "Hayden" who they know from Anakin's holomessage has turned to the dark side.

Of course, come TESB, it becomes clear that it wasn't "Hayden" that "betrayed and murdered" Anakin, but it was the other way around.

I've thought a lot about this, and believe it's the best way of solving every problem created by the current prequels -  the current Anakin isn't painted as any of the things Obi Wan describes Luke's father as in ANH, so we need a new one and the current Anakin becomes the other apprentice.

Impossible? Almost certainly.

But I think not actually SEEING the turn to the dark side not only solves the current problem of us knowing explicitly that he's become Darth Vader, but also gives the reveal that much more impact in TESB. With Hayden as Anakin, it's no big surprise - we hate him. With a new nicer Anakin who seems a great guy up until his apparent death, it's so much more of a shame and gives more weight to the corrupting power of the dark side - he's conspired against his own friends while keeping up the facade of being good until the time came to frame and kill the only person to know the truth, and disappeared, adopting completely the mantle of "Darth Vader".
